Sharks sign 2nd-round pick Jeremy Roy to entry-level deal

The San Jose Sharks have signed defenseman Jeremy Roy to a three-year, entry-level contract.
Roy's deal carries an average annual value of $889,167, according to War-On-Ice.
The Sharks selected the 18-year-old 31st overall in June's draft. He racked up 87 points in 110 games with the QMJHL's Sherbrooke Phoenix over the last two seasons.
